Africa’s energy masterplan takes shape as African Development Bank and AUDA-NEPAD release key report
The African Union Development Agency (AUDA-NEPAD) and the African Development Bank have released recommendations of a baseline study that looked into the development of a continental energy grid and market.

Statement of AUC Commissioner for HRST, H.E. Sarah Anyang Agbor, on the Commemoration of Africa Youth Day
The month of November is a special one for us in Africa. Fourteen years ago, the African Heads of State and Government designated November 1st as Africa Youth Day, and for the past few years, we have celebrated African Youth throughout the month of November. This year, the theme of Africa Youth Month is ‘Youth Voices, Actions and Engagement: Building A Better Africa’
